A HAMPSHIRE accountancy firm says its practice is strengthened by a new addition to their board.
Langdowns DFK have added new blood to their organisation with the appointment of Ross Garfitt to a main board director and shareholder.
Mr Garfitt, who became a chartered accountant in 2005, said: “This has been one of my goals since entering the accounting profession.
“I’m delighting to be joining Langdowns DFK as a shareholder, committing my future to the firm and the clients I work with.
“I’m excited to be joining the senior board as we take on future challenges to develop the practice.”
